Understanding the 256×192 Thermal Sensor Technology
The heart of any thermal monocular is its sensor, and the AGM Taipan TM10-256 features a vanadium oxide uncooled focal plane array detector. This 256×192 resolution sensor might seem modest compared to higher-end units with 384×288 or 640×512 sensors. However, the 12-micron pixel pitch provides excellent thermal sensitivity. What does this mean in practical terms? The sensor detects temperature differences as small as 35mK (millikelvin).
This sensitivity level allows you to distinguish between objects with very similar temperatures. You can differentiate a deer from surrounding brush even when temperature differences are minimal. The 12-micron technology represents a significant advancement over older 17-micron sensors. Smaller pixels mean more detail captured in the same space. The sensor operates at 25Hz refresh rate, providing smooth, real-time imaging without the lag that plagues cheaper thermal devices.
The sensor works by detecting infrared radiation that all objects emit based on their temperature. No light is required. Complete darkness doesn’t matter. Rain, fog, and light vegetation become less of an obstacle. The sensor translates these heat signatures into visible images on the display. This technology has been refined over decades, and AGM has implemented a proven, reliable version in the TM10-256.
Display Quality and Image Processing Features
Raw sensor data means nothing without proper processing and display. The AGM Taipan TM10-256 pairs its thermal sensor with a 720×540 LCOS display. This high-resolution screen ensures that what you see is crisp and clear. The display brightness adjusts automatically, but you can also control it manually to match your environment. Bright moonlit nights require different settings than pitch-black conditions.
The device incorporates several image processing technologies that enhance what you see. Adaptive AGC (Automatic Gain Control) continuously adjusts image brightness based on the scene. When you scan from warm areas to cool areas, the AGC compensates automatically. This prevents the washout or blackout that occurs in basic thermal devices. DDE (Detail Enhancement) sharpens edges and improves contrast, making it easier to identify objects at distance. The 3D DNR (Digital Noise Reduction) cleans up the image, removing the graininess that typically appears in thermal imaging.
You can choose from multiple color palettes. White Hot displays warm objects as white against a black background. Black Hot reverses this. Red Hot, Rainbow, and other palettes provide different visualization options. Some users prefer certain palettes for specific tasks. Hunters often like White Hot for spotting animals. Red Hot can be easier on the eyes during extended viewing sessions. The ability to switch between palettes quickly adds versatility to your viewing experience.

Detection Range and Real-World Performance
Numbers on a spec sheet tell one story. Real-world performance tells another. The AGM Taipan TM10-256 claims a detection range of 460 meters for a six-foot object. We tested this extensively. Under ideal conditions with clear air and good temperature contrast, this claim holds true. You can detect large animals at this distance. However, “detection” means seeing a heat signature, not identifying specific details.
For positive identification of what you’re looking at, expect half to one-third of the maximum detection range. At 150-200 meters, you can clearly identify a deer as a deer, distinguishing it from a coyote or hog. Closer ranges provide even better detail. At 50-100 meters, you can see body posture, head position, and even antler outlines on bucks. Environmental factors significantly impact performance. Humidity reduces range. Rain and fog scatter infrared radiation. Heavy vegetation blocks signatures.
Temperature contrast matters tremendously. Cold mornings provide excellent contrast between warm-blooded animals and cool surroundings. Hot afternoons reduce this contrast, making detection more difficult. The 10mm objective lens with F1.0 aperture gathers enough thermal radiation for effective performance in typical hunting and observation scenarios. The lens features a field of view of 18° horizontal by 13.55° vertical, providing a good balance between scanning width and image magnification.
Magnification and Digital Zoom Capabilities
The AGM Taipan TM10-256 offers 1x to 8x digital magnification. You start at 1x for maximum field of view when scanning for targets. Once you locate something interesting, you can zoom in for a closer look. The digital zoom increases magnification by enlarging the pixels of the thermal image. This differs from optical zoom, which physically magnifies the image before it reaches the sensor.
Digital zoom has limitations. As you increase magnification, image quality decreases. At 2x-3x zoom, the image remains quite usable. Details become clearer without significant quality loss. At 6x-8x zoom, pixelation becomes more noticeable. The image gets grainier. However, even at maximum zoom, you can still observe behavior and movement that would be impossible to see at 1x magnification. The zoom function uses a smooth adjustment mechanism rather than fixed steps. You can fine-tune the magnification to exactly what you need.
Experienced thermal users typically use lower magnification for scanning and detection, then zoom in only when necessary for identification or tracking. The 1x view provides the best image quality and widest awareness of your surroundings. This approach makes the most efficient use of the thermal technology. The zoom capability adds flexibility for those situations when you need to observe distant targets more closely without changing your position.
Battery Life and Power Management
Nothing ruins an outdoor experience faster than dead batteries. The AGM Taipan TM10-256 addresses this concern with a built-in rechargeable lithium battery that delivers up to 8 hours of continuous use. This battery life exceeds what most users need for a typical outing. Whether you’re hunting a morning session, conducting a wildlife survey, or scanning your property at night, eight hours provides substantial operating time.
The device charges via USB connection, making it easy to power up from wall adapters, power banks, or vehicle USB ports. A full charge takes approximately 3-4 hours. The unit includes battery level indicators, so you always know your remaining power. Smart power management features extend battery life further. The Auto Power Off function shuts down the device after a preset period of inactivity. This prevents accidentally leaving it on and draining the battery.
The Sleep Mode reduces power consumption during brief pauses in operation. Instead of turning off completely, the device enters a low-power state. It wakes instantly when you need it. For long-term storage, AGM recommends fully charging the battery every six months. This maintenance preserves battery health and ensures reliable performance when you need it. The built-in battery design eliminates fumbling with external batteries in the dark or cold. You simply charge and go.

Durability and Weather Resistance Features
Outdoor equipment faces harsh conditions. The AGM Taipan TM10-256 is built to handle them with an IP67 waterproof rating. This rating means the device is completely protected against dust intrusion and can withstand immersion in water up to 1 meter deep for 30 minutes. In practical terms, you can use this thermal monocular in heavy rain without concern. Dropping it in a puddle or shallow stream won’t destroy it.
The rugged housing protects internal components from impacts and drops. While you shouldn’t deliberately abuse any precision optical instrument, the TM10-256 survives the bumps and knocks that occur during normal outdoor use. The exterior withstands scratches from branches, rocks, and rough handling. The device operates reliably across a wide temperature range, from freezing conditions to hot summer days. Internal components resist moisture and temperature fluctuations.
Shock resistance ensures the sensitive thermal sensor and display maintain alignment and calibration despite rough treatment. AGM designed this monocular for real-world use by hunters and outdoorsmen who need dependable gear. The device includes a protective carrying case that provides additional protection during transport and storage. The case features foam padding and a secure closure to prevent damage when the monocular isn’t in use.

Comparing the TM10-256 to Higher-End Models
The AGM Taipan TM10-256 occupies the entry to mid-level thermal monocular market. How does it compare to more expensive options? Higher-end models like the AGM Taipan TM15-384 or Pulsar Axion series offer better resolution sensors (384×288 or higher), longer detection ranges, and improved image clarity. These upgrades come at significantly higher prices, often double or triple the TM10-256’s cost.
For many users, the 256×192 resolution provides sufficient detail for intended purposes. If you primarily need to detect and identify animals at typical hunting ranges (under 200 yards), the TM10-256 delivers. If you require positive identification at 300-400 yards or need to resolve fine details at distance, higher-resolution models justify their premium prices. The TM10-256 shares many features with more expensive units, including video recording, WiFi connectivity, and multiple color palettes.
The value proposition of the TM10-256 becomes clear when you consider capabilities versus cost. You get approximately 70-80% of the performance of devices costing twice as much. For first-time thermal buyers, budget-conscious hunters, or casual users, this value equation makes excellent sense. The device provides a genuine thermal imaging experience without requiring a massive investment. You can determine if thermal technology fits your needs before committing to premium-priced equipment.
Practical Applications for Hunting
Thermal monoculars have revolutionized hunting, and the AGM Taipan TM10-256 puts this technology within reach of more hunters. Pre-dawn scouting becomes dramatically more effective. You can scan fields and woods from your vehicle or a stationary position, identifying animal locations and movement patterns before legal shooting light. This information guides your setup decisions and increases success rates.
Blood tracking after the shot improves significantly with thermal imaging. A wounded animal’s body heat stands out against cooler ground. You can follow blood trails more effectively, even in darkness or thick cover. This capability promotes ethical hunting by improving recovery rates. Stand selection and approach routes benefit from thermal scouting. You can identify where animals bed, feed, and travel. You can ensure your approach doesn’t bump animals from their patterns.
Predator hunting gains a substantial advantage from thermal technology. Coyotes, hogs, and other predators often respond to calls at night. Thermal imaging allows you to see them approaching from any direction, even through vegetation that would hide them from visible light. You can position for shots more effectively. The TM10-256’s detection range suits most predator hunting scenarios perfectly. You can spot animals at realistic shooting distances and beyond.
Wildlife Observation and Property Monitoring
Beyond hunting, the AGM Taipan TM10-256 serves wildlife enthusiasts and property owners well. Non-invasive wildlife observation becomes possible at any hour. You can watch nocturnal animals behave naturally without disturbing them with flashlights or spotlights. Researchers and nature lovers document behaviors that occur only in darkness. The device reveals a hidden world that most people never see.
Property security improves with thermal surveillance capability. You can scan your property perimeter, barn, or livestock areas for intruders (both human and animal). Heat signatures reveal people or animals that would otherwise remain invisible. You can investigate suspicious sounds or movements without exposing yourself to potential danger. The 460-meter detection range covers substantial areas from a single observation point.
Livestock management benefits from thermal technology. You can check cattle or horses at night without disturbing them. You can locate newborn calves that might be hidden in grass or brush. You can identify sick animals that may have fever or abnormal body temperature. The device helps farmers and ranchers care for their animals more effectively with less effort and stress.
Maintenance and Long-Term Care
The AGM Taipan TM10-256 requires minimal maintenance to deliver years of reliable service. Lens cleaning represents the most common maintenance task. The germanium objective lens can accumulate dust, moisture, and fingerprints. Clean it gently with a soft microfiber cloth. For stubborn spots, use lens cleaning solution designed for optical glass. Never use paper towels or rough cloth that might scratch the lens coating.
Battery maintenance extends the device’s useful life. Keep the battery charged according to manufacturer recommendations. Even during storage periods, charge the battery every few months. Avoid completely depleting the battery regularly, as this stresses lithium cells. Firmware updates occasionally become available from AGM. These updates may improve performance, add features, or fix bugs. Check the AGM Global Vision website periodically for updates specific to the TM10-256.
Storage conditions affect long-term reliability. Store the device in a cool, dry location away from extreme temperatures and humidity. Use the protective case when not in use. Remove any moisture before storage, especially after use in rain or wet conditions. Regular inspection catches potential problems early. Check the housing for cracks or damage. Verify that buttons operate smoothly. Test the device periodically during long storage periods to ensure everything still works correctly.
Common Issues and Troubleshooting Tips
Even reliable devices occasionally present problems. Understanding common issues with the AGM Taipan TM10-256 helps you resolve them quickly. Image quality problems often relate to dirty optics. Clean the lens before assuming hardware failure. Adjust brightness and contrast settings if the image appears too dark or washed out. Try different color palettes to see if one provides better viewing for current conditions.
Battery issues typically involve incomplete charging or old battery cells. Ensure you’re using the correct charger and allowing sufficient charging time. If battery life decreases significantly over time, the battery may need replacement. Contact AGM support for battery replacement options. WiFi connection problems usually resolve by ensuring your mobile device is within range and the app is updated to the latest version. Restart both the thermal monocular and your phone if connection fails repeatedly.
Menu freezes or unresponsive controls may require a device restart. Power the unit completely off, wait 30 seconds, then power it back on. If problems persist, a factory reset through the menu system restores default settings. This fix resolves many software-related issues. For hardware problems or issues you cannot resolve, AGM Global Vision customer support provides technical assistance and warranty service. The company has a reputation for standing behind their products.

Frequently Asked Questions
How far can you see with the AGM Taipan TM10-256?
The AGM Taipan TM10-256 can detect a six-foot object at approximately 460 meters (500 yards) under ideal conditions. However, detection range differs from identification range. You can positively identify what you’re looking at at roughly 150-200 meters. Range depends heavily on environmental factors like humidity, temperature contrast, and vegetation. Cold, dry conditions with good temperature differences provide the best range performance.
Can you use the AGM Taipan TM10-256 during the day?
Yes, thermal imaging works during daylight hours because it detects heat signatures rather than visible light. The AGM Taipan TM10-256 functions just as well in bright sunshine as in complete darkness. However, thermal contrast may be reduced during hot afternoons when ambient temperatures rise closer to body temperatures of animals. Early morning and late afternoon typically provide better thermal contrast even during daylight.
Is the AGM Taipan TM10-256 waterproof?
The device carries an IP67 waterproof rating, meaning it’s completely protected against dust and can withstand immersion in up to 1 meter of water for 30 minutes. You can safely use the TM10-256 in heavy rain, snow, or wet conditions without damaging it. The waterproof construction ensures reliable operation regardless of weather conditions you encounter outdoors.
How long does the battery last on a full charge?
The built-in rechargeable lithium battery provides up to 8 hours of continuous operation on a full charge. Actual battery life varies based on ambient temperature, display brightness settings, and feature usage (video recording consumes more power). Most users find the battery lasts through multiple typical hunting sessions before requiring recharge. The device charges via USB connection in approximately 3-4 hours.
